what now

ok replaced timing chainin 91 3.1 and today put in new plugs. now it wont idle . it will start and run if i hold my foot on gas ,whem i let off it dies ,also when i put in gear it dies, could this still be a timing problem

Re: what now

Sounds like a big vacuum leak, if it seems to run and rev ok with your foot on the gas...make sure you didn't knock a line off...check the one by the throttle body that has several lines ganged together, it's easy to knock off...
